Ingenuity photos update

A minor update which adds some of Ingenuity's photos from the first six flights. Also, Perseverance rover has been moved to the correct landing site.

HOTAS update

This update adds support for HOTAS or Flightstick controllers. Any Flightstick with a twist-rudder and throttle input should work.

Dust Storm Update

This update adds the ability to toggle a martian dust storm. Pause the game and select 'Dust Storm On' from the pause menu to see what the visibility would be like in a typical martian dust storm.



There is also a fix for a bug which could cause the controller to become unresponsive in the main menu.
